Word: Necessary

Speech Type: Adjective

Etymology:

late Middle English: from Latin necessarius, from necesse ‘be needful’

Audio Pronunciation:
Phonetic Spelling: ˈnɛsɪs(ə)ri
Dialects: British English
Definition:

needed to be done, achieved, or present; essential

Short Definition:

essential

Examples:
  • they granted the necessary planning permission
  • it's not necessary for you to be here
Definition:

determined, existing, or happening by natural laws or predestination; inevitable

Short Definition:

inevitable

Examples:
  • a necessary consequence

Word: Necessary

Speech Type: Noun

Audio Pronunciation:
Phonetic Spelling: ˈnɛsɪs(ə)ri
Dialects: British English
Definition:

the basic requirements of life, such as food and warmth

Short Definition:

basic requirements of life

Examples:
  • not merely luxuries, but also the common necessaries
  • poor people complaining for want of the necessaries of life
